March with us for Pride

Join us at Gloucester Cathedral as we come together for the Pride in Gloucestershire march.

This march is much more than a celebration. It is a powerful statement of visibility, solidarity and community, an opportunity to celebrate LGBTQ+ lives, recognise the struggles our community continues to face, and call on our allies to stand with us.

Together, we can make our voices heard, show our support for one another and continue the journey towards a more equal and inclusive Gloucestershire.

Whether you are marching as part of the LGBTQ+ community, joining as an ally, or simply want to show your support, we would love you to walk with us.

Bring your pride. Bring your voice. Bring your friends and family. Everyone is welcome!

  • Parking

    We are sorry that due to limited space, parking in the Cathedral Close is restricted to pass holders only.

    There are eight disabled parking spaces which are for use by Blue Badge holders on a first come first served basis.

    However, there are several public car parks within easy walking distance of the Cathedral.

  • Arriving by Public Transport

    The Cathedral is located in Gloucester Town Centre, so the best way to get here is by public transport.

    We are a 10-15 minute walk from both the train and bus stations. You can also use Gloucester’s Park and Ride.

  • Cycling

    Cycling is a great way to get around Gloucester - the city is easy to explore on two wheels.

    There are bike racks available on Cathedral Green. Route 41 of the National Cycle Network runs through the Cathedral grounds – find out more about the route here.
